The pH of a neutral solution is below 7 above 7 7 7.5

Chemistry
1 answer:
morpeh [17]4 years ago
4 0
The pH scale ranges from 0 to 14 and goes from acidic to alkaline, where 7 - the center of the scale - is the most neutral.

Answer:
The pH of a neutral solution is exactly 7.

You put scruffy can run up to 2 meters/sec on his fastest days scruffy has a mass of 8 KG what is his maximum kinetic energy on
ale4655 [162]

Answer:

E = 16 J

Explanation:

We have,

You put scruffy can run up to 2 m/s on his fastest days scruffy has a mass of 8 kg

It is required to find the maximum kinetic energy on his fastest days. If v is the velocity, then kinetic energy is given by :

E=\dfrac{1}{2}mv^2

Plugging all the values,

E=\dfrac{1}{2}\times 8\times 2^2 \\\\E=16\ J

So, the maximum kinetic energy on his fastest day is 16 J.
